Description
Our build process is CMake, which generates build files such as Make
Make builds sequentially by default. We can parallelize it with the `-j` flag to specify how many threads to use. I would like for the number of threads to be queried automatically based on the number of threads available, so we would probably have it like `-j SOME_VARIABLE`
Alternatively, CMake can also generate Ninja files, which parallelizes automatically. The issue is that the runners don't have Ninja installed natively. Last time I tried, downloading and installing Ninja to use ended up not saving any time. Is there a way to install and cache this dependency, so we don't have to install it everytime?
